Placing a call on hold

You can place a call on hold once you have enabled this feature.

Note: If you are already on a call and you receive another call, you cannot place the incoming call on hold. It will go to voicemail.

1.When a call comes in, press the right softkey

to select Hold call. The caller will be placed on hold and will hear your recorded hold message.

2.To speak to the caller, select Answer. - or -

To hang up without speaking to the caller, select End Call.

Changing the hold message

1.Select Menu Settings Convenience Hold call Re-Record msg and follow the prompts.

2.Record the message twice.

3.Select Save or Options

(Play, Re-Record,or Exit).

Dealing with missed calls

When you have missed a call, “Missed Call” appears on your screen unless the caller leaves a voicemail.

To clear the screen, press the left sofkey to select OK.

To view details of the call, press the right

softkey to select Calls then press .

To return the call, press the right softkey to select Calls then press .

Setting missed call alerts

You can set an alert to beep every five minutes after you have missed a call.

1.SelectMenuSettingsSoundsAlertsMissed call alert.

2.Select an option and press .
